KOKOM ANNIE S JOURNAL habitat My 5th challenge to you is to find out who are my friends and neighbours in the waters and watersheds? All the animals and plants are woven together in the web of life and I need all of them if I am to be healthy and well. How are all the plants and animals related? Hmmm - who are Miskwaadesi s neighbours and friends in the wetland? There are so many and they all play a significant role in the community of life that supports Miskwaadesi. I remember what my Nokom and my aunties said about how things are connected My girl they would say while we sat together and worked on some sewing or beading - We understand that every life form, no matter how small or large, has needs for nutrients (food), water, shelter, and space and these needs are met by other life forms. As well, each life form itself serves as a nutrient, source of water, shelter, or space for other living things. All things exist within a web of interdependence. If the web is changed in any way, all things will be affected in some way. Through careful observation and by living within this web over many thousands of generations, our People have come to understand some of the complexities and delicate balances that are necessary for life to continue in balance. It is all part of our traditional knowledge that has been passed down from one generation to the next. 134

We understand that the sun provides the energy that all life forms need, either directly or indirectly. We understand photosynthesis - the process by which the energy from the sun is turned into food for the plant, but that is not what we call it. We understand that some animals and birds get their energy from the sun by eating plants (science today calls these animals herbivores), while other animals get their energy by eating animals (science today calls these animals carnivores) and still other animals eat both plants and animals to get their energy (science today calls these animals omnivores). We understand that our clans all reflect animals that are dependent upon wetlands and that are interconnected. We understand that our clans have special responsibilities based on their animal totem and that our communities function best when the clans work together for the health (betterment) of all. We can identify various food chains and we understood how these chains work together to make a complex web of life. These understandings are thousands of years old and to Our People, they are very important. The Anishinaabe Nations are divided into clan groupings. Each clan has special characteristics and responsibilities to the community and the Nation. Today there are seven clans - crane, loon, fish, bear, hoof, marten, and bird. The crane clan (baswenaazhi group) are the communicators and leaders in matters that affect everyone. The group includes the crane, thunderbird, hawk, bald eagle, the golden eagle. 135

The loon clan members are the communicators and leaders within the community. Clan members also include the sparrowhawk (kestrel) and the black hawk. The fish clan (wawaazisii group) are the teachers and healers. In the old days the fish clan included the sturgeon, bullhead, snapping turtle, mud turtle, painted turtle, snake, black snake, rattle snake, frog, otter, merman, catfish, whitefish, sucker, pike and crab clans. The bear clan (nooke group) are the defenders and the healers. The members include bear, lynx and wolf clans. The hoof clan (moozwaanowe group) are the hunters, scouts and gatherers of food and include the moose, deer, caribou in the north, elk, stag, beaver, muskrat, porcupine, raccoon, rabbit. The marten clan are the protectors (warriors) and the providers. The clans include the mink, and fox. The bird clan (aanaawenh group) are the communicators within the council fire of the community. The clans include the wild goose, pintail duck, turkey, black duck, gull, snipe, heron, pelican, kingfisher, crow, raven and grouse. 136

My friend Jan from Tyendinega explained to me that the Haudenosaunee People also are divided into clan groupings. Each nation has a clan to represent the earth; one for the water; and one for the air. Each clan sits together in the longhouse for ceremony and in the larger communities, each clan has their own longhouse. The Mohawk Nation has three clans - bear, turtle, and wolf. The Oneida Nation has three clans - wolf, bear, and turtle. The Tuscarora Nation has seven clans - wolf, bear, turtle, snipe, deer, beaver, eel The Onondaga Nation has eight clans - wolf, bear, turtle, snipe, deer, beaver, hawk, eel. The Cayuga Nation has five clans - wolf bear, turtle, snipe and heron. The Seneca Nation has eight clans - wolf, deer, turtle, snipe, deer, beaver, heron, hawk. Our clans are important, and our clan animals all depend upon wetlands for their life. If we can help Miskwaadesi and her clan cousins we will also be helping all of the clan animals that depend upon the wetland for food, water, shelter, and space. 137

Practicing the Learning following the footsteps 1. WHO S WHO IN MY WETLAND? Organize a game of 20 wetland questions with the students - students are invited to guess what animal or plant is represented on a mystery card by asking only yes/no questions. Divide class into 2 teams. Place a card from the Wetland Neighbours and Friends card pack face side down between the teams. Only Miskwaadesi s helper (teacher) knows the name of the plant or animal. The students must guess the identity of the mystery wetland resident. One team begins by asking a yes/no question about the animal/plant. If the answer is yes the next person on the team can ask another question. The game continues until a no answer is received. Then the other team begins to question Miskwaadesi s helper (the teacher). Students are reminded to listen carefully to the questions that are asked so that they do not repeat a question. If the team guesses and they are incorrect, the other team is given a point. If the team guesses incorrectly three times, Miskwaadesi s helper turns the card over for everyone to see and to discuss the mystery guest. The other team automatically wins the round. Miskwaadesi s helper draws another card from the pile and the second round begins. Once students have had an opportunity to see how the game is played, divide the class in to groups of 4-6, with a helper to manage the card pile. The small groups can then play the game. Use the Wetland Neighbours and Friends card game to create a bingo-like game for the class. Provide each student with a square piece of paper divided into 25 squares - 5x5. The middle square is called wetland buddies and is free. Students choose 24 names from the 48 neighbours and friends cards to randomly place on their card. When the student cards have been prepared, the teacher uses the Wetland Neighbours and Friends game cards themselves to call a bingo game. Students mark their cards with small counters as the plants and animal names are called. Those with a bingo must describe each of the neighbours and friends that are part of their bingo line. Teachers can collect the cards and store them to use another time. 140

2. WELCOME TO MY NEIGHBOURHOOD This game encourages students to develop their listening and questioning skills. Use the Wetland Neighbours and Friends card deck with the descriptions on the back. Tape a card to each student s back without telling them what animal or plant they are representing. Students mingle near an imaginary pond or wetland in the classroom, and they try to identify themselves based upon the questions they ask other students about their character card. If a student guesses who he or she is, and they are incorrect, they must go to Miskwaadesi s helper (teacher) and successfully ask two questions before returning to the game. As students guess their identity, they proceed to walk into the imaginary wetland or pond area and they then try to collect at least three other students who they depend upon or who depend upon them for survival in the wetland, creating food webs and chains. Each web or chain must be able to explain their membership to the class at the completion of the activity. The teacher can record the webs and chains that are made. 141

3. WE RE ALL IN THIS TOGETHER or DIVERSITY IS WHERE IT S AT! When students have had several opportunities to learn about the members of the wetland community, by playing the games and working with the wetland cards, bring the class together and sit them in a circle. Place the wetland posters in the middle of the circle. Pre-select cards from the Wetland Neighbours and Friends deck so that each student in the class will receive a card (make sure that the sun, wind, water and earth cards are among those chosen). Deal a card to each student in the circle. Students place their cards in front of themselves, face up so that they can be seen by everyone. Each student in turn introduces themselves according to the card they have been given. They will talk about something that depends upon (needs) or something that is similar to them and something that they depend upon in the wetland. They may describe a wetland friend or foe and explain their relationship to him or her. When all students have been introduced, the leader or teacher takes a ball of string or yarn and passes it to a student. The student calls out their name and then calls out the name of another wetland inhabitant and briefly explains their relationship. The ball of string is passed to the person who has been identified. This person looks around the circle and identifies a plant or animal that it is related to in the wetland community and the ball of string is passed to the new member. Eventually all students are connected with the ball of string. 142

The leader or teacher then has the opportunity to discuss how interdependent everything and everyone is- how we all depend upon everything else for our health and wellbeing. The teacher/leader produces a list of questions, such as those that follow for students to reflect upon the questions could be written on the board for student reflection or the students and teacher together could generate a list of What would happen if. Questions for the class to answer. Some possible questions might include the following: What would happen if the minnows were all caught in minnow traps - who would suffer? (The student with the minnow card would be asked to gently tug on their string. Students who receive a tug could put up their hand to identify who is being affected.) What would happen if the wetland is drained to create a new housing development? (The student holding the water piece of the string could tug on their string and students affected could raise their hand to indicate they have been affected.) What would happen if purple loosestrife filled the marsh and the cattails and bulrushes disappeared? (The students holding the cattail and the bulrush ends of the string tug gently on the string. Students affected raise their hands to indicate they have been affected). For each what would happen if question, the teacher/leader asks the class if the affected members of the community could continue to live in the wetland or if they would have to go away. If the member must leave the community, the student can drop their hold on the string, moves backwards one step from the circle and stands up. If the student leaves the community for part of the year, the student slides back one step from the circle and sits up on their heels. When a question is asked about an element- water, air, energy (sun), earth - all those plants and animals affected move backwards or leave the community. One Morning in our Wetland A living diorama The sky in the east was beginning to lighten as beedabahn, the morning star guided the sun into the sky. The world of the marsh was about to awake as each member of Creation joined together to greet the new day and to give thanks and gratefulness. As the sun s early morning rays peaked over the horizon they touched the bark of a birch tree that grew along the shore of the marsh. The birch tree s bark glowed in the early morning light as the tree s cells stretched and warmed to the energy from the sun. The tree gently started to sway as a tiny breeze began to dance across the water surface of the marsh. The water rippled as the breeze caressed it. The ripples seemed to wake up some of the water creatures who lived within the wetland. A dragonfly nymph scurried along the bottom of the pond, looking for some shelter from the light. A school of minnows scooted along the sunken log searching for bits of breakfast. The little black toad tadpoles wriggled in the shallows near the edge of the pond. A leopard frog peeked out from under a lily pad. It quietly hopped up onto the lily pad, and began to sing a morning song. From the cattail plants the male red-winged blackbirds opened their eyes and began to stir. They perched on the stems of the cattails and began to sing their welcoming song of thanksgiving. A chickadee called a good morning to all of Creation from the upper branches of the birch tree as it searched for seeds in the peeled bark. The raccoon had been out hunting all night long and it was getting tired. As the early morning sun touched the fur on its back, the raccoon turned to face the sun, blinked its eyes, and walked into the denser trees around the wetland, looking for a hollow tree to sleep within. 147

A large moose carefully walked down from the forest to the edge of the wetland, looking for a morning drink. As the sun s rays touched its head, the moose called out a greeting to the sun and to all other creatures in the neighbourhood. Then the moose put its nose deep into the clean cool water of the pond and began to quench its thirst. The noisy bluejays awoke and flew over the water and the trees, calling out to everything in their loud voices as they showed their gratitude for another day. They landed near the moose and watched as it stood in the shallow edge of the pond. The sound of the moose having a drink raised the curiosity of the little mink that lived under the tree roots near the edge of the pond. The mink slipped out of its den and began to journey around its territory, sniffing and watching for signs of breakfast. It looked up at the morning light and gave a quiet cry of thanks. 148

Deeper in the pond the beaver family had just finished their work on a poplar tree and as the early morning sun shone its rays onto the pond surface, the beavers swam back to their lodge to sleep, eat and clean their fur. The young kits mewed a hello to the sun before they disappeared under the water, smacking their tails to all. As the rays of the rising sun reached the old tree trunk that had fallen into the pond, an old snapping turtle climbed up onto the trunk to bask in the sun. Old turtle turned its head towards the rising sun and seemed to smile in gratitude for the return of the warmth the sun provided so the turtle would be able to move around quickly enough to catch its morning food. In the thicket by the edge of the pond, the little warblers and wrens stirred from their nests. Each one raised its voice in a chorus of song as it flew up into the morning sky, dancing in the tiny breeze. From the top of the dead elm tree the heron stretched its long neck and legs. It soared out over the pond squawking a hello to everything in the wetland and then landed in the shallows, looking for some minnows for its breakfast. Mukwa, the black bear ambled down from the forest to drink at the pond, growling and grunting a morning greeting before turning over the large stones and rocks searching for ants and grubs. 149

At the far edge of the pond the ghostly shape of a barred owl could be seen as it climbed close to the trunk of the cedar tree. With a who-who-who-who the owl cuddled up to the trunk of the tree along a wide branch, preparing for a long sleep while the sun walked across the sky. From behind the cedar tree, a grey and brown shape appeared as if by magic as the wolf padded on silent feet. It sat down under the tree and peered down at the pond. Then it raised its voice in a single howl in honour of the new day, and it was gone, disappearing into the shadows behind the cedars. The little red squirrel ran here and there through the branches of the shrubs and trees along the edge of the wetland, chattering to one and all as it searched for seeds and nuts. 150

The front door opened on the little house that sat just up in the woods above the pond and the wetland. From the house came the woman and the man and their two children. They carried tobacco with them and their smudge bowl. When they arrived at the edge of the water, their voices and thoughts joined with those of the plants and animals as everything and everyone spoke the words of greeting and gratefulness for a new day and a new beginning. The sun seemed to shine a little brighter. High up in the sky, an eagle soared - watching, listening, and remembering. The eagle circled higher and higher, called out once, and disappeared into the bright blue sky as it took its message to the Creator - another beautiful day on Turtle Island had begun. 151
